Southbay View Post
I lost $1600 on the Tuesday partly due to an issue with Xtrader chart slowness.

Let me give you some advice...

Don't blame things for your losses. Do not blame your platform, your broker, your internet, your computer, your wife, your kids, the phone, your mood, etc.

You need to take 100% responsibility for your trades. No one has a gun to your head. If you place a trade, you do it of your own free will.

How much is $1600 out of your account? For example, 1%? 2%? etc.
